Wyee features a small shopping village that includes essential amenities such as a grocery store, pharmacy, and cafes to cater to the local community's daily needs.
The suburb is home to Wyee Public School and Wyee Point Public School, providing primary education options, while nearby Lake Munmorah High School offers secondary schooling within a short distance for families residing in the area.
Wyee is well-connected to the New South Wales CBD via the Wyee Train Station, which offers direct services to the heart of Sydney, making commuting for work or leisure easily accessible for residents.
Local bus services, including routes 80 to Lake Haven and 79 to Wyong, provide additional transport options for residents needing to travel within Wyee or to neighboring suburbs.
Surrounding green spaces such as Wyee Point Reserve and Wyee Community Park offer residents opportunities to enjoy outdoor activities, picnics, and nature walks amidst a scenic and relaxing environment.

Frequently asked questions about the Wyee property market in 2026.
As of March 2026, the Wyee property market presents a dynamic investment landscape. Over the last 12 months, houses have seen an annual growth rate of 11.11% and units have grown by 18.32%. These figures reflect the evolving demand within Lake Macquarie, offering potential for capital appreciation.
Based on the latest market snapshot, median property prices in Wyee range from $1,055,500 for houses to $298,750 for units. These values are calculated based on recent transaction data and current buyer activity across the Lake Macquarie region.
For investors targeting cash flow, houses rent for $622.5 /pw with a 3.07% yield, while units rent for $500 /pw with a 8.7% yield. This rental performance is a key indicator of strong tenant demand within the Wyee area.
